Use get-publicfolderstatistics cmdlet on both user and system trees to 
determine which PFs still have replicas.

By the way, I have never seen the MoveAllReplicas script work properly. I 
recommend using AddReplicaToPFRecursive and its opposite.

Just taken over a job with two Exchange servers and I need to remove the old 
one ( no mailboxes or smtp connected on it ).

Ran the setup program and it has removed the hub , mailbox etc but it gave the 
following message :


C:\Program Files\Microsoft\Exchange Server\Bin>setup.com /m:uninstall

Welcome to Microsoft Exchange Server 2007 Unattended Setup

Preparing Exchange Setup

The following server roles will be removed
    Client Access Role
    Hub Transport Role
    Mailbox Role
    Management Tools

Performing Microsoft Exchange Server Prerequisite Check


Configuring Microsoft Exchange Server

    Mailbox Server Role              ......................... FAILED
     The public folder database specified contains folder replicas. Before delet
ing the public folder database, remove the folders or move the replicas to anoth
er public folder database.


The Exchange Server setup operation did not complete. Visit http://support.micro
soft.com and enter the Error ID to find more information.

Exchange Server setup encountered an error.

C:\Program Files\Microsoft\Exchange Server\Bin>



Tried running the MoveAllReplicas.ps1 script but I still get the same error 
above?
